Frequently Asked Questions about Jeffersonville

What type of rentals are currently available in Jeffersonville?

There are currently 270 Apartments for Rent in Jeffersonville, PA with pricing that ranges from $1,049 to $7,829. There are also 70 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Jeffersonville ranging from $1,200 to $4,650.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Jeffersonville?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Jeffersonville ranges from $1,200 to $4,650 with an average monthly rent of $2,653.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Jeffersonville?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Jeffersonville range from $1,850 to $7,829,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,850 to $4,650.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,050.
